Birds of Burrima
The birdlife on Burrima varies with the season and wet/dry cycle.
Summer visitors include the Sacred Kingfisher and Clamorous Reed Warbler, which fills the air with busy chatter.
In winter a good range of raptors can be sighted.
During a dry cycle Burrima is home to a great variety of woodland birds, but in a wet cycle these are joined by wetland dwellers such as the Australian white, Straw-necked, and Glossy Ibis; Pacific, White-faced and Rufous Night Herons, and Little, Intermediate and Great Egrets.
